With 5,947 degrees and certificates handed out in 2020-2021, health sciences and services is the #22 most popular major in California.
Today's students have lots of options to pick from when considering higher education opportunities. With more and more schools offering online options, you could even register for a great program on the other side of the country. On top of that, there are a considerable number of trade schools that offer fast-track entry to many fields.
To assist you in seeing some of the education options that are available to you, Course Advisor has created its Best Health Sciences & Services Bachelor's Degree Schools in California ranking. This report analyzed 22 schools in California to see which ones offered the best bachelor's degree programs for students. To come up with a school's ranking, we analyzed numerous factors related to post-graduation wages, the quality of education offered by the school, average accumulated student debt, and more.

Our analysis found Loma Linda University to be the best school for health sciences and services students who want to pursue a bachelor’s degree in California. Loma Linda University is a small private not-for-profit school located in the suburb of Loma Linda.

With a ranking of #9, California State University - Dominguez Hills did quite well on this year’s best schools for health sciences and services students working on their bachelor’s degree. CSUDH is a large public school located in the small city of Carson.
California State University - Channel Islands ranked #10 on this year’s Best Health Sciences & Services Bachelor’s Degree Schools in California list. CSUCI is a moderately-sized public school located in the midsize suburb of Camarillo.
While working on their Bachelor's Degree, health science majors at CSUCI accumulate an average of around $18,016 in student debt. Assuming that a graduate chooses a 10-year repayment plan, the average monthly loan payment is $196.
